Punjab Set to Hold MDCAT 2026 Across 15 Cities With Strict Security
LAHORE: Punjab is all set to conduct the Medical and Dental College Admission Test (MDCAT) 2026 tomorrow across 15 major cities of the province, with authorities implementing stringent security measures at all designated venues to ensure a smooth and transparent examination process.
According to the details released by educational administrators, a total of 31 examination centers have been established across the province to accommodate thousands of medical aspirants. Comprehensive security and administrative arrangements have been finalized to prevent any malpractice or disruption during the high-stakes test.
The test holds immense significance for students aiming to secure admissions in medical and dental institutions across Punjab. Officials have emphasized that strict disciplinary protocols will be enforced at all centers, and unauthorized personnel will not be allowed near the premises to maintain the sanctity of the examination.
Following the conclusion of the test tomorrow, authorities are expected to initiate the evaluation process promptly, with official answer keys likely to be released within the week to maintain transparency and alleviate candidate anxiety regarding results.
